Q:  Just moved and lost forms for payment, and new rate. Who do I call to find out? Also is there refund for higher rate paid up to Stimulus plan?

 

A:  If you moved and lost the information to apply for Cobra, you need to contact your previous employer whom you had benefits through. They are the ones who supplied you with the information, and they may be able to resend that information to you.  As well as they are going to inform you if your Cobra coverage is subject to the reduction in premium, if you are interested in an alternative plan.  Which often times is more affordable than Cobra; it would cover all new illness and all new injury, feel free to click the following link:  Short Term Medical
